AR INVITE HUNT ZAMBIA LUANGWA OCTOBER 2011. SOLD OUT
VENUE - Luangwa Valley Zambia.
CONCESSION HOLDER - Munyamadzi
OUTFITTER - Self/Munyamadzi GR LTD
PROFESSIONAL HUNTERS - Andrew Baldry and Thor Kirchner
TROPHY EXPORTS - bangweulu@microlink.zm
CONTACT
Andrew Baldry
Fairgame Ltd
Post Net 101,
PB E891
Lusaka
Zambia
Email fairgame@iconnect.zm
Tel 00260 966 745747



2011 HUNT SCHEDULE:

Luangwa safari. Approx 7 October onwards (10 days including travel)

Daily rate Total $2,750 including transfers

The above prices are inclusive of meet & greet, food, safari accommodation and beverages but do not include some alcoholic spirits, entry visa ($50) , ammunition duty ($50 - $100), departure tax ($20) and accommodation ($50 - $150) outside the safari period.

Bird license (optional) US$ 150
Dip and Pack (optional) US$ 900
Trophy fees:

Buffalo $2500 - if available
Impala $250
Chobe Bushbuck $750
Hyena $750
Puku $800
Common Waterbuck $2000
Kudu $2500
Warthog $600
Bushpig $600
Hippo $2500
Grysbok $750


Observers daily rate - $250

fairgame
The price includes vehicle transfers.

Each gets to nominate and hunt his or hers priority and secondary animal (not Lion or Leopard) and I think it is only fair that the buffalo is a wild card and therefore the opportunity is shared amongst the group.

I might have Roan but it will be pricey.

Not sure about croc yet but I do have one hippo available which can be reserved.

Impala and the huge Chacma baboons of this region are also available to all.

It will be hot but the game will congregate on the floodplain. Will have lots of ice and a dip in the Luangwa can be refreshing.

It is preferable for those to book the same flights in and out of Zambia.
